Ok, we know we need money for certain things. Unexpected expenses pop up, {and not for pennys} And we need it for some nessecisties. BUT, there are some thing that money can't help you with. If you're on a plane, and the pilot tells you you're going to crash land, a rich person on the plane will die just like the middle class person. I've had a time or two where I had unexpected expenses come up, but overall, most of the problems I need deliverance from don't have anything to do with money, and money can't help me in the problem. You can get money, but still have a certain problem. For these, you need Divine Intervention, in a specific way geared towards that problem. Pray for what we need, but let's say God is God, not money. And He is...

``` Proverbs 14:12 (NKJV): There is a way that seems right to a man, but its end is the way of death. Isaiah 55:8 (NKJV): “For My thoughts are not your thoughts, nor are your ways My ways,” says the Lord. Jeremiah 29:11(NKJV): For I know the thoughts that I think toward you, says the Lord, thoughts of peace and not of evil, to give you a future and a hope. Romans 12:2 (NKJV): And do not be conformed to this world, but be transformed by the renewing of your mind, that you may prove what is that good and acceptable and perfect will of God.
